Fuad Yassin PhD Candidate

Global Institute for Water Security & School of Environment and Sustainability | University of Saskatchewan

Fuad specializes in hydrology and water resources management. He holds M.Sc. in Sustainable Water Resources from ETH, Zurich, and B.Sc. in Hydraulic Engineering from Arbaminch University, Ethiopia and has more than three years of work, education, and research experience on hydrological and groundwater modelling, and climate change impact studies on water resources. Fuad current research focuses on large-scale hydrological modeling of the Saskatchewan River Basin under climate and environmental changes. Parts of his research specifically include improving water management representation in modeling framework and enhancing model parametrization using water storage observation from GRACE satellite.
